Senior Underwriter (South Carolina- Remote)

Remote Full-time
The Senior Field Underwriter will focus on exceptional customer service, the development of strong agency relationships, evaluation, and pricing of risk s , as well as growing and managing a book of business in a team concept. This is an exciting opportunity where the right candidate with established agency relationships in the state of South Carolina will be instrumental in growing and shaping an existing book's future composition. 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ES • Develop, foster, and enhance new and existing agent relationships to drive in qualified submissions, quotes and binds to lead profitable agency growth and meet annual goals. • Collaborate with all team members including in-house underwriters, and various other departments to manage a designated book of business, providing underwriting oversight to ensure clients receive customer service far exceeding their expectations. • Schedule or exceed an expected number of agency visits on a weekly basis. • Underwrite and negotiate new and renewal within company guidelines for acceptability, adequate pricing, and profitability, accomplished through sound underwriting decisions and within a designated letter of authority. • Documentation of underwriting files within established parameters. • Attending agency related seminars, conferences, and events. • Preparation of required monthly reports, collaboration on special projects and presentations as required. • Regional travel as required. • Other duties as assigned. Requirements • Bachelor's degree in business, marketing, or related field; CPCU and/or ARM desirable, but not required. • Ten or more years of demonstrated Workers' Compensation underwriting experience with carrier, or equivalent experience, preferably in the construction industry. • In-depth knowledge of Workers' Compensation Insurance, preferable with Tennessee experience. • Proven track record of ability to build, maintain, and foster agent relationships in the state with a focus on South Carolina and surrounding areas. • Familiarity with other SE jurisdictions including but not limited to GA, NC, TX, and AL, desirable. • Ability to work independently and manage multiple time-sensitive deadlines. • Thrives in a fast-paced environment while demonstrating teamwork capabilities. • Good computer skills, excellent communication, and presentation skills.
